Online bank Revolut has launched a new version of its app which includes joint accounts.
Customers will be allowed to create an extra account within the Revolut app to be jointly owned by two people – whether they are partners, family members or friends.
People will not need to share the same address in order to open a joint account with Revolut.
The new version of the app will also include a group chat function to allow customers to exchange messages about payments.
Last week, Revolut said that it had issued Irish IBANs to more than two million Irish customers.
Revolut also announced plans last month to begin providing car insurance in Ireland and has recently started offering loans and credit cards.
